Bug ID: 153067
Summary: LO 7.4.3: The DDE() function no longer returns
contents of the destination file

Description:
After update to LO 4.3, the DDE-function no longer returns the specified cell
content of the target file, e.g.
In file "d:\var\Temp\calc\file01.ods", "Table1.A1" the cell content is "DDE
element 1".
In file "d:\var\Temp\calc\file02.ods", "Table1.B1" file1.ods is accessed with
function "=DDE("soffice"; "D:\var\Temp\calc\file1.ods"; "Pos1.A1";0)".
Result in "file2.ods":
- LO 7.4.2: "DDE element 1".
- LO 7.4.3: ""
Steps to Reproduce:
1. create destination calc file, e.g. file1.ods
2. Write some Data to Table/Cell e.g. in "Table1.A1"
3. create test calc file, e.g. file2.ods
4. Set in a cell the DDE-function, e.g.
"=DDE("soffice";"file1.ods";"Table1.A1";0)
Actual Results:
LO 7.4.3: Instead of Data of target file/Table/Cell, nothing (sometimes #NV) is
shown
Expected Results:
LO 7.4.2: Data of target file/Table/Cell is shown
Reproducible: Always
User Profile Reset: Yes
Additional Info:
Version: 7.4.3.2 (x64) / LibreOffice Community
Build ID: 1048a8393ae2eeec98dff31b5c133c5f1d08b890
CPU threads: 2; OS: Windows 10.0 Build 19044; UI render: Skia/Raster; VCL: win
Locale: de-DE (de_DE); UI: de-DE
Calc: threaded
Downgrading from 7.4.3 to 7.4.2 the DDE-function is working again.
Upgrading to 7.4.4: is still broken
